    9500M GS flickering display on Windows 7

    I have an Acer notebook 5920G with Nvidia 9500M GS graphic card and loaded with Windows 7 64 bit. The problem is that the screen is flickering a lot. This problem is caused due to installation of latest Nvidia drivers. Please help me out so that I can sort the issue well. It would be a great help. I hope to get a better solution. Thank you.

    Re: 9500M GS flickering display on Windows 7

    Perform a clean boot service and then check for the issue. All you need to do is to type msconfig in the search box and then hit enter. After it is been done you need to sort the issue well by choosing Hide all Microsoft services and disable the services that is been active. Restart the system. Now check out whether yo are able to work with it.
